Output f31636ae6a8188eea4f6805faa41e326cb119bb79dc2a5148f0fcc4c229a066c:0

value
36650743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d1cc67cde8a32321867699c13c9a0fb27008990 OP_EQUAL
address
3EZ9fwLjBRthD5mEAqmoAxymaDfKNtXSTG
transaction
f31636ae6a8188eea4f6805faa41e326cb119bb79dc2a5148f0fcc4c229a066c
confirmations
284638
spent
true